Acadia Photograph Collection. Class Photos

Description
This collection comprises Acadia University photographs that lack provenance and contains class photographs for the University, the Collegiate, and the Seminary.

Acadia Ladies' Seminary. Senior Class, 1910

Image
Dates: 1910
Collection: Acadia Photograph Collection. Class Photos
Description: Printed collage of portraits of senior students at Acadia Seminary for 1910, arranged inside the shape of a '10'. Principal included. Includes names of the students. Includes motto: "ASTRA, CASTRA; NUMEN LUMEN."

Acadia University. Class of 1916, Applied Science

Image
Dates: 1915
Collection: Acadia Photograph Collection. Class Photos
Description: Printed collage includes portraits of the Acadia University Applied Science Class of 1915-1916. Images of the University Building (known now as Second College Hall) and the Science Hall (known as Carnegie Hall) are included. A drawing of a theodolite with the letters "A" and "E" is also featured on the print.
